Whitsundays

Whitsundays, Queensland

Located right in the heart of the Great Barrier Reef of Queensland are the 74 jewel-like islands in the tropical waters cradled by the silent waters of the Coral Sea.

The entire Whitsunday region covers an expansive range of natural beauty - from the breath taking beaches of the Bowen in the north to the sugar mills and cane fields of the inland town of Proserpine, as well as the splendid golf green of Laguna in the south. Read more...

Its islands are surrounded by the World Heritage-listed Great Barrier Reef, considered to be one of the seven natural wonders of the world.

There are two main attractions that can be found in Whitsundays, one of which is the Great Barrier Reef which is the largest coral reef system in the world. It sits beside a beautiful rainforest which provides a diversity unlike no other. The waters of the reef also house the most abundant marine life. On the other hand, Airlie Beach, the hub of the region, is the cosmopolitan region of the place which exudes a very tropical ambience. These two spectacular beauties draw in millions of visitors from all over each year.

Only eight of the 74 islands of Whitsundays is inhabited and developed into beautiful resorts and tourist attractions. Hamilton Island, for instance, is the most heavily developed with its high rise hotels and international airport. Parasailing, cruising, scuba diving and helicopter flight facilities are available, as well as shopping areas, squash courts, take-away shops and a local supermarket. While Daydream Island is perfect for family get-aways, the Lindeman Islands are made mostly of national parks and exudes tranquillity and sophistication that adults would surely love. Long Island has one of the prettiest tropical wilderness and 2000 acres of National Park and stunning tropical beaches. The lush foliage and sandy bays of Orpheus, the spectacular marine life in Great Keppel, the mystical atmosphere exuded by Dunk, and the unbroken breath taking beaches in Whitsunday, are all well visited.

Aside from the wondrous natural offerings in the Whitsunday Islands, it also has an array of exciting annual events to make one's vacation even more interesting. These events range from sporting events to food fairs, to cultural events that appeal to people of all ages. To name a few: the Powerade Outrigger Cup, the oldest, largest and richest outrigger canoe competition is held in Hamilton Island; the Hahn Premium Race, Australia's largest yachting event offshore; the Fantasea Reef Festival in celebration of the most amazing Great Barrier Reef. Tourists mostly schedule their trips to coincide with these spectacular events.

Whether one chooses to scuba dive, or bush walk in one of the splendid walking trails, or sail from one island to another, there are a myriad of ways by which tourists and visitors can experience the richness of Whitsundays. There are also island and coastal accommodation options that range from camp site in most of the National Parks to the most luxurious results which cater to honeymooners and families in search of romance and relaxing seclusion. Also available are quality motels and apartments for budget holidays.

There are two major shopping areas in mainland Whitsundays: the Whitsunday Shopping Centre in Cannonvale and the Main Street of Airlie Beach. These shopping areas showcase the well-loved products of the region as well as the local art and crafts made by the talents in the area. There are a large range of food shops, restaurants and cafes spread around the islands from world class cuisines to local delicacies.
